Does Utah Law Allow for a Redemption Period After a Foreclosure?

0

Yes, Utah statutes allow borrowers to redeem a property after a foreclosure. However, the length of the redemption period is not determined by statute and instead the length of time that the borrower has to redeem the property is determined by a judge on a case by case basis.
